Çocuklar için İngilizce öğrenmenin en uygun yaşı nedir?

Çocuklar için İngilizce öğrenmenin en uygun yaşı, çocuğun dil öğrenme yeteneği açısından en yüksek olduğu dönemdir. Bu dönem genellikle 0-6 yaş arasıdır. Bu yaş grubunda çocuklar dil öğrenme konusunda çok hızlı ve etkilidirler. Bu nedenle, çocukların erken yaşta İngilizce öğrenmeleri önerilir. Bu dönemde çocuklar İngilizce dilini sosyal ortamlarındaki kişilerle etkileşim içinde öğrenirler, böylece dil öğrenme süreci daha doğal ve keyiflidir.

Ancak, çocukların herhangi bir yaşta İngilizce öğrenmeleri mümkündür ve önemli olan çocuğun ilgisini çeken ve ona uygun bir öğrenme ortamını sağlamaktır. Bu nedenle, çocuğun yaşına ve dil öğrenme yeteneğine göre uygun bir İngilizce öğrenme yöntemi seçilmelidir.

Erken yaşta yabancı dil eğitimi ne zaman başlamalıdır?

Erken yaşta yabancı dil eğitimi bebeklik döneminde maruz bırakma yöntemiyle başlayabilir. Ancak çocuğunuzu online İngilizce ya da yüz yüze İngilizce kursuna göndermeyi düşünüyorsanız bunun için en uygun yaş 4-5 yaş aralığı olacaktır.
